2018-05-28soc/intel/apollolake: Don't use pulldowns in standby state for 1.8/3.3V pins.Shamile Khan
These pins should not have pull downs configured in standby state as that can cause contention on the termination circuitry and lead to incorrect behavior as per Doc# 572688 Gemini Lake Processor GPIOTermination Configuration. Furthermore, some of these pins were configured with normal termination of None which would as per above mentioned document lead to a standby termination of None anyways. Instead of pull downs, use the IOSSTATE setting for driving low via the Tx mode. BUG=b:79874891, b:79494332, b:79982669 BRANCH=None TEST=Flashed image and booted to OS on Yorp. Touchscreen does not consume power in suspend state. 2018-05-18mb/google/octopus: Disable BT before S5 entryHannah Williams
The CNVi wifi/bt module prevents entry into S5 by keeping internal SoC clocks running. Therefore it's necessary to disable BT prior to S5 entry. 2018-04-30mb/google/octopus: Fix crossystem wpsw_cur errorHannah Williams
With only one entry for Write Protect gpio in the OIPG package, the sysfs entry /sys/devices/platform/chromeos_acpi/GPIO.x is created as "GPIO" instead of "GPIO.x". This was causing crossytem to return error for wpsw_cur. 2018-04-28mb/google/octopus: Enable pull on ESPI_IO1 lineFurquan Shaikh
This change configures a weak internal pull-up on ESPI_IO1 line for octopus baseboard and variant bip. ESPI_IO1 is used as ALERT# line and is expected to be open-drain. However, there is no external pull on this line and so an internal pull-up is required to ensure proper eSPI communication. 2018-03-17mb/google/octopus: Do not configure GPIO_149 as GPOFurquan Shaikh
GPIO_149 is used as ESPI clock feedback and configuring it as a GPO results in EC communication failure. This change removes the configuration of GPIO_149 as GPO in ramstage so that it remains configured for ESPI (as it was when AP came out of reset).
